The phase sum |q| of a quintet, φH + φK + φL + φM + φ- H - K - L - M = q, is controlled by the E's of the main reflexions H, K, L, M and -H-K-L-M and those of the 10 cross-reflexions H + K, H + L, etc. It is empirically shown that |q| and the sum S of the 10 cross-E's follow a linear trend, so that |q| can be predicted from S. In this way not only positive (q ∼ 0) and negative (q ∼ π) quintets can be found, but also enantiomorph-sensitive quintets (q ∼ ± ½π). In the primary stages of a phase determination of a non-centrosymmetric structure these |q| values can be used to introduce and maintain the enantiomorph. For polar space groups an enantiomorph-specific refinement procedure can be developed by introducing |q| values in a modified tangent formula.
